CNC Router Pricing: From Amateur to Professional Use

Determining CNC router's price can be quite tricky, especially when looking at the significant spectrum available. For makers, starter machines usually start from approximately $ 200 to $ 2,000 , including reduced work areas and fewer options. When you advance into the intermediate tier, anticipate prices between $ 7,000 and $10,000 , delivering enhanced detail and larger capabilities . Ultimately , industrial CNC routers, intended for serious work , can quickly cost $15,000 or more , utilizing complex technology and heavy-duty build .

How Much Is the Average Cost of a Computer Numerical Control Router in 2023?

Determining the average price of a Computer Numerical Control device in the present year can be quite complex. Several factors influence the overall amount , including dimensions , spindle specifications , manufacturer , and if it’s unused unit or a second-hand one. Generally, you can anticipate entry-level machines to be from around $1,000 to $ $7,000 . Mid-range models typically cost between $ $12,000 and $ $25,000. For professional CNC routers with premium features , the investment can easily exceed $20,000 and reach considerably higher depending on specific options .
